From patchwork Mon Jun 24 23:26:10 2024 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Edward Liaw X-Patchwork-Id: 13710331 Return-Path: X-Spam-Checker-Version: SpamAssassin 3.4.0 (2014-02-07) on aws-us-west-2-korg-lkml-1.web.codeaurora.org Received: from bombadil.infradead.org (bombadil.infradead.org [198.137.202.133]) (using TLSv1.2 with cipher ECDHE-RSA-AES256-GCM-SHA384 (256/256 bits)) (No client certificate requested) by smtp.lore.kernel.org (Postfix) with ESMTPS id DF1C6C2BD09 for ; Mon, 24 Jun 2024 23:29:08 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; q=dns/txt; c=relaxed/relaxed; d=lists.infradead.org; s=bombadil.20210309; h=Sender: Content-Transfer-Encoding:Content-Type:List-Subscribe:List-Help:List-Post: List-Archive:List-Unsubscribe:List-Id:Cc:To:From:Subject:Message-ID: References:Mime-Version:In-Reply-To:Date:Reply-To:Content-ID: Content-Description:Resent-Date:Resent-From:Resent-Sender:Resent-To:Resent-Cc :Resent-Message-ID:List-Owner; bh=RpzDsrsB+XoK10Rc2/IHShEjEPcwTmxyXgUNqg+zTCY=; b=Sz7kiBUP3LxJ1bVnTA+9oHxRKJ Rx4zmQHHskWAk3px/0jO5iG7sQNsPhUILREqFyE97Lcu283d1obwYISp4FCO0w+D3zClzFMNqHwQ9 0TKorcGn2CnIuypDVgisP2QvEiPnkBPZ5oe7vWcGs+lzXcXeTyLf0fddxUmniI0f8hS/gie+ZyK/n m8qZP3Zbmvf8WeodAVeOOciR+3KeZoKssqcfQZW3IgyVlxfkHNuIu+9QLpuvKH0BqZwXYpqqaSwu6 O1y8DXuYeLrKFvEinkeu83+jGXfm1vmxTvIpJ4+OM8kv16N70lYOiKbR338MICCn6K5rVukAIVnNp SIJtRicQ==; Received: from localhost ([::1] helo=bombadil.infradead.org) by bombadil.infradead.org with esmtp (Exim 4.97.1 #2 (Red Hat Linux)) id 1sLt7R-00000000xsI-2hdn; Mon, 24 Jun 2024 23:29:05 +0000 Received: from mail-pg1-x549.google.com ([2607:f8b0:4864:20::549]) by bombadil.infradead.org with esmtps (Exim 4.97.1 #2 (Red Hat Linux)) id 1sLt7O-00000000xqa-3VCC for linux-riscv@lists.infradead.org; Mon, 24 Jun 2024 23:29:04 +0000 Received: by mail-pg1-x549.google.com with SMTP id 41be03b00d2f7-6c7e13b6a62so6217240a12.0 for ; Mon, 24 Jun 2024 16:29:01 -0700 (PDT)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=google.com; s=20230601; t=1719271741; x=1719876541; darn=lists.infradead.org; h=cc:to:from:subject:message-id:references:mime-version:in-reply-to :date:from:to:cc:subject:date:message-id:reply-to; bh=3FvMNQZepmevKVYCWA5Mvt/tIAvZEAV28z8ZXGZ1r5A=; b=W6LDBL9grG0BFsFEbKSTt/EoAU1X6agchh2ajF6S31F/QFQPD1rhnv77ekIdJs7cYX nlMYHPbpEqYa2OKTCgHb4va1hZ7AKsFC0Sb2I/fXyIqVh+poyiaZzMKI87k3kc7vNWjx eS/Vwrxj7vfBQxl1T3T01atetAOq9Ly/HuKJatSEjTIUQrHJTfd5RxghtYV51xfOlr2G L4t9ZVJnss0WVQFMAr/fQmSAvlJIX2f1zxpWhJNt9+KA5lCsbOAjWUwAYbKLpkiV+hBm 1q6x5P7K4uynRFuJhgdxkb1PTtDgsmW3D8yrS0mHVm0YG3CzORlR8qj7Fwj7UEWZy5xt 2Uqg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20230601; t=1719271741; x=1719876541; h=cc:to:from:subject:message-id:references:mime-version:in-reply-to :date:x-gm-message-state:from:to:cc:subject:date:message-id:reply-to; bh=3FvMNQZepmevKVYCWA5Mvt/tIAvZEAV28z8ZXGZ1r5A=; b=iGWAOvZRbJAONI3VvQafkH99B7F7vEBDT9/cvCen2WxWFCRaUwrMmUi9Zedqzr41tR Ia2BLEVJotY1s31duyZha4k86CPdGBCrlNkL1DWv9bWUBY6sUV1qQjb3W2Hb37T8eVeE YutE8KJXzqYZtYSe4E8BYnAmsltCiMhhjSVDelujE34zRdo+xpBcBUtE6LHkp8c2PVnR oQrIY3f687DFnk+LGNevMcTW5f294RrpxL5qEnf8wF3P9PwWHS/N5BX6DA+SlfRLCE1c swGUZymNjxEB6rbH1owLTH/cXW1TRP9ZuncRd9ygMoSVz/xotn7MpH1WPQ0c9D65EFN1 BjIA== X-Forwarded-Encrypted: i=1; AJvYcCVgbhmGxs5FeS4l06Dbcm8wCYDoQ61jCDgLaG9sol588QP68YezeC8wUdZMu6MEYr8w3fq6XJQE9MxjGkA6S5HFy2uH+859Hv3N6lKNx0Qn X-Gm-Message-State: AOJu0Yz3JfxZ06HNCXnDbuP6VTG9Cg97uOXa4YI/QRsn15zwCIKmbjsG 37hDGzFaCeCXq99CzkDO7xfmX8zo5nA10wsQjbubXM2W+gW4CUcBmIx48qidV72Ce5nIsGFfSIi 2gQ== X-Google-Smtp-Source: AGHT+IEk+3lC5zdyxifyt4ii+6a16n1y8uZeO7DOAPkbXtiVBPE0qfgp7g0LpuESyv8BZuXBXF4M/RvaOF4= X-Received: from edliaw.c.googlers.com ([fda3:e722:ac3:cc00:24:72f4:c0a8:305d]) (user=edliaw job=sendgmr) by 2002:a05:6a02:4a7:b0:655:199c:eb1b with SMTP id 41be03b00d2f7-71b5fe10537mr20071a12.10.1719271741168; Mon, 24 Jun 2024 16:29:01 -0700 (PDT) Date: Mon, 24 Jun 2024 23:26:10 +0000 In-Reply-To: <20240624232718.1154427-1-edliaw@google.com> Mime-Version: 1.0 References: <20240624232718.1154427-1-edliaw@google.com> X-Mailer: git-send-email 2.45.2.741.gdbec12cfda-goog Message-ID: <20240624232718.1154427-2-edliaw@google.com> Subject: [PATCH v6 01/13] selftests/mm: Define _GNU_SOURCE to an empty string From: Edward Liaw To: linux-kselftest@vger.kernel.org, Eric Biederman , Kees Cook , Shuah Khan , Thomas Gleixner , Ingo Molnar , Peter Zijlstra , Darren Hart , Davidlohr Bueso , " =?utf-8?q?Andr=C3=A9_Almeida?= " , Jason Gunthorpe , Kevin Tian , Paolo Bonzini , Andrew Morton , "David S. Miller" , Eric Dumazet , Jakub Kicinski , Paolo Abeni , Fenghua Yu , Reinette Chatre , Paul Walmsley , Palmer Dabbelt , Albert Ou , Jarkko Sakkinen , Dave Hansen Cc: linux-kernel@vger.kernel.org, usama.anjum@collabora.com, seanjc@google.com, kernel-team@android.com, Edward Liaw , linux-mm@kvack.org, iommu@lists.linux.dev, kvm@vger.kernel.org, netdev@vger.kernel.org, linux-fsdevel@vger.kernel.org, linux-riscv@lists.infradead.org, linux-sgx@vger.kernel.org X-CRM114-Version: 20100106-BlameMichelson ( TRE 0.8.0 (BSD) ) MR-646709E3 X-CRM114-CacheID: sfid-20240624_162902_899365_73541864 X-CRM114-Status: GOOD ( 11.76 ) X-BeenThere: linux-riscv@lists.infradead.org X-Mailman-Version: 2.1.34 Precedence: list List-Id: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Sender: "linux-riscv" Errors-To: linux-riscv-bounces+linux-riscv=archiver.kernel.org@lists.infradead.org Use the more common "#define _GNU_SOURCE" instead of defining it to 1. This will prevent redefinition warnings when -D_GNU_SOURCE= is set. Signed-off-by: Edward Liaw --- tools/testing/selftests/mm/thuge-gen.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/tools/testing/selftests/mm/thuge-gen.c b/tools/testing/selftests/mm/thuge-gen.c index d50dc71cac32..e4370b79b62f 100644 --- a/tools/testing/selftests/mm/thuge-gen.c +++ b/tools/testing/selftests/mm/thuge-gen.c @@ -13,7 +13,7 @@ sudo ipcs | awk '$1 == "0x00000000" {print $2}' | xargs -n1 sudo ipcrm -m (warning this will remove all if someone else uses them) */ -#define _GNU_SOURCE 1 +#define _GNU_SOURCE #include #include #include